Answer:
The y-intercept of the line is 34.
Explanation:
There are few points on the z-y plane through which a straight line passes.
The points are (-56,66), (-42,58) and (-28,50).
Now, take the first two points to get the equation of the straight line.
The equation is
![(y - 58)/(58 - 66) = (z - (-42))/(-42 - (- 56))](https://img.qammunity.org/2021/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/9bxvzm8ckf3g5sqgtowa8vjg2qya2vgc7a.png)
⇒
![(y - 58)/(- 8) = (z + 42)/(14)](https://img.qammunity.org/2021/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/5lbswqz7qszqts47z6oxj0h6l3mpetd22h.png)
⇒ 14(y - 58) = - 8(z + 42)
⇒
![y - 58 = - (8)/(14)z - 24](https://img.qammunity.org/2021/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/uq545aldm984qpcb02wel4t6a03rcfkjvc.png)
⇒
![y = - (8)/(14)z + 34](https://img.qammunity.org/2021/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/xbgbiwfsmdlh62vfbusdf6v7lxollogl9u.png)
This equation is in slope-intercept form.
Hence, the y-intercept of the line is 34. (Answer)
